QUESTION

What percentage of sidewalks on commercial corridors are adequately lit?

1:45:15

·

37 sec

The NYC Department of Transportation does not have readily available data on the percentage of commercial corridor sidewalks that are adequately lit across the city.

  • The DOT conducts annual studies on illumination levels for roadways and sidewalks
  • However, these studies are localized and do not provide a citywide snapshot
  • The deputy commissioner states they cannot answer what percentage of commercial corridors have adequate sidewalk lighting
  • Council members express concerns over lack of data and lengthy timelines for new street light installations in mixed-use areas with pedestrian traffic
